2020 LSL to DJF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2020

During 2020, the LSL to DJF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 3, valuing the pair at 12.7052.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 23, dropping to 9.3307.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 3.3745 DJF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 12.4018 to the December average rate of 11.9581, the exchange rate registered a net change of -3.58%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2020 high of 12.7052 was down 5.08% compared to the 2019 peak of 13.3857,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

LSL to DJF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 10.8007, compared to 10.9737 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 0.1730 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 10.8007
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 10.9737

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2020 was March, with a trading range of 1.6891 DJF (High: 11.6377 / Low: 9.9486). On the other end, October was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.3763 DJF (High: 10.9948 / Low: 10.6185).

March Spread (Volatile) ±1.6891
October Spread (Stable) ±0.3763

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between August and December,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 4 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between February and March, when the average rate fell by 1.1609 points.
